Versum Materials

Versum Materials, Inc. is an American company that manufactures chemical-mechanical planarization slurries, ultra-thin dielectric and metal precursors of film, formulated cleans and etching products, and delivery equipment for the semiconductor industry. It is a subsidiary of Merck Group.

History

On October 3, 2016, Air Products & Chemicals completed the corporate spin-off of the company.[1]

In 2017, the company acquired Dynaloy from Eastman Chemical Company for approximately $13 million to expand its Surface Prep and Cleans business.[2]

In January 2019, Versum merged with Entegris.[3]

In October 2019, Merck Group acquired the company.[4]
